Description:"The following tables represent effort, retained catch (kept), and discards (released) as reported on longline log sheets for the Hawaii limited-access longline fishery. To satisfy confidentiality RFMO reporting standards, data from the California-based longline fishery is also included in this report. Effort-and-catch statistics are summarized from logbook data submitted to the PIFSC, FRMD and are based on date of longline haul. The statistics originate from an Oracle table LLDS_REPORT_STATS_HICA database extraction done on 22 June 2016. When a statistic (number of vessels, trips) can involve dates of haul in 2 summary periods (i.e. years, semi-annual, quarters) the item is counted in both summary periods. Thus, a trip total is for "partial and completed" trips. As such, these are not additive statistics (i.e. sum of 4 quarters is not the total for the year, etc)"--Page 1.
